EPIM 6013 Advanced Epidemiology II (Fall)

()

Credits: 3

Course Description:

This upper-level quantitative course is a survey of advanced epidemiologic methods and special topics that provide a solid foundation for a career in epidemiology. Lecture topics include: categorical data analysis methods, regression techniques, model development, diagnostic testing of statistical models, propensity scores, as well as summaries of topics that influence these fundamental skills and factors.

Prerequisites: EPIM 6012 Advanced Epidemiology I; BISM 6031 Intermediate Biostatistics I, BISM 6092 Introduction to SAS Programming for Data Management and Analysis or EPIM 6024 SAS Application to Epidemiological Studies. Co-requisite(s): BISM 6032 Intermediate Biostatistics II.
